Transaction 595246ca5217276af82b9d14c1014ec261cca5309c1ed8813b90d19aec4cfc9e
1 Input
2 Outputs
- 595246ca5217276af82b9d14c1014ec261cca5309c1ed8813b90d19aec4cfc9e:0
- 595246ca5217276af82b9d14c1014ec261cca5309c1ed8813b90d19aec4cfc9e:1
value 491287
address 18n6xewJ8PKzx4fWjVsNEAJ3An4VpNJgn
value 3488997
address 17SRYWnDCeMNx8xzrHfukkm4pbQ3G2SJ1g